Web3 mrt. 2024 · Scientific Name: Amphiprion ocellaris. Common Names: Ocellaris Clownfish, False Percula Clownfish, Common Clownfish, Nemo. Max Size: ~3-3.5 inches (7.6 – 9 cm), with females significantly larger than males. Minimum tank Size: 10-gallons (~38 liters) Aggression Level: Peaceful & suitable for community aquariums. So, although clownfish lifespan is generally listed as anywhere between 3 to 10 years, that's not completely accurate. Some species can live for much longer than that with good care: a quick peek at aquarium forums reveals many aquarists who have had their clowns for a staggering 20-30 years.
Web5 aug. 2024 · The aquarium must have a pH between 7.8 and 8.4 to keep them healthy. This convenient pH also allows for pairing with many other species. Clownfish need a specific gravity that is between 1.021 and 1.026. Fluctuations in water quality can be reduced by keeping a larger volume of water either in the tank or in a sump. Web10 jul. 2024 · Clown fish live in warm, shallow parts of the Indian and Pacific oceans. A dominant female, her male mate, and a few young clown fish may live within a coral reef. Coral reefs are important habitats for many species of fish, including clownfish. Clownfish can be found in tropical and subtropical waters around the world.

The main reason for that is natural predation. … darwin travelWeb9 jun. 2024 · How Long Does it Take Clownfish Eggs to Hatch? When spawning regularly, clownfish spawn about every 10-14 days. The clownfish eggs then hatch between 8 and 10 days later. The larvae hatch on back-to-back evenings – something which will drive you nuts if you try to collect them from a breeding tank.
